gridview下拉框如何绑定数据还有如何设置为只读
4个回答
展开全部
直接设置DropdownList的属性
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
if (e.Row.RowIndex == gdvProject.EditIndex)
{
//编辑状态时下拉菜单默认值
DropDownList dr1 = (DropDownList)e.Row.Cells[5].FindControl("ddlEditPL");
if (dr1 != null)
{
DataTable TempT = new DataTable();
****************TempT获取数据(略)*****************
if (TempT.Rows.Count != 0)
{
dr1.DataSource = TempT;
dr1.DataValueField = "ID";
dr1.DataTextField = "ShowCollectionName";
dr1.DataBind();
dr1.Items.Insert(0, new ListItem("==请选择!==", "-1"));
dr1.SelectedIndex = 0;
}
}
}
{
//编辑状态时下拉菜单默认值
DropDownList dr1 = (DropDownList)e.Row.Cells[5].FindControl("ddlEditPL");
if (dr1 != null)
{
DataTable TempT = new DataTable();
****************TempT获取数据(略)*****************
if (TempT.Rows.Count != 0)
{
dr1.DataSource = TempT;
dr1.DataValueField = "ID";
dr1.DataTextField = "ShowCollectionName";
dr1.DataBind();
dr1.Items.Insert(0, new ListItem("==请选择!==", "-1"));
dr1.SelectedIndex = 0;
}
}
}
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
2011-07-06
展开全部
有一种办法就是你把GridView的数据源设置为全局静态变量 如:private static DataSet ds ;然后DL变化时对其更换.
另外,站长团上有产品团购,便宜有保证
另外,站长团上有产品团购,便宜有保证
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询